Analyzing The Impact Of Social Influencers On Market Competition Using Game Theory

Abstract: Analyzing the Impact of Social Influencers on Market Competition Using Game Theory Abstract This invention describes a system for analyzing the impact of social influencers on market competition using game theory. The system includes a social influencer identification module that identifies a set of social influencers in a particular market. A game theory module generates a game theory model based on the set of social influencers, comprising a plurality of seller strategies and a set of outcomes associated with each combination of seller strategies and consumer behavior influenced by the social influencers. A solver module solves the game theory model to determine a set of equilibrium seller strategies. An impact analysis module analyzes the set of equilibrium seller strategies to identify the impact of the social influencers on market competition. An output module then outputs the impact analysis to the user. By using game theory to model the behavior of sellers and consumers, the system can identify the most effective strategies for businesses to compete in the market. The system takes into account the impact of social influencers on consumer behavior, allowing businesses to make more informed decisions when developing marketing strategies.

[0003] In recent years, social influencers have emerged as a powerful force in shaping consumer behavior and driving market competition. Social influencers are individuals who have a large following on social media and who are able to influence the purchasing decisions of their followers. With the rise of influencer marketing, it has become increasingly important for businesses to understand the impact of social influencers on market competition. Game theory provides a powerful tool for analyzing the strategic interactions between businesses and social influencers.
[0004] Game theory is a mathematical framework for modeling strategic interactions between players in a game. In the context of market competition, the players can be thought of as businesses and social influencers who compete for the attention and business of consumers. The strategies available to businesses and social influencers include pricing, product features, customer service, and marketing.
[0005] The game theoretical approach to analyzing the impact of social influencers on market competition involves several steps. First, the different strategies available to each player need to be identified. These can include different pricing strategies, product features, and marketing tactics.
[0006] Next, the payoffs for each player need to be determined. These payoffs can be based on a variety of factors such as sales, revenue, profit margins, and brand reputation. The payoffs for each player are then used to construct a game matrix that represents the interactions between the different players and their strategies.
[0007] Using game theory analysis, the most favorable strategies for each player can be predicted under different market conditions. For example, game theory can be used to predict how social influencers will respond to different marketing strategies adopted by businesses and how businesses can optimize their marketing strategies to appeal to their target audience and increase sales.
[0008] Several studies have demonstrated the effectiveness of using game theory to analyze the impact of social influencers on market competition. For example, in a study by Zhang et al. (2018), game theory was used to analyze the optimal marketing strategies for businesses in the presence of social influencers in the fashion industry. The results showed that businesses should focus on building relationships with social influencers and providing them with incentives to promote their products.
[0009] In another study by Lu et al. (2021), game theory was used to analyze the strategic interactions between businesses and social influencers in the mobile app industry. The results showed that businesses should adopt a dynamic pricing strategy that responds to changes in the market demand and the behavior of social influencers.
[00010] Thus, the game theoretical approach to analyzing the impact of social influencers on market competition represents a powerful tool for businesses seeking to gain a competitive advantage. By understanding the strategic interactions between businesses and social influencers and predicting how each player is likely to respond, businesses can make better decisions about pricing, product features, and marketing strategies, resulting in increased sales and profitability.

[00047] The social influencer identification module in the system can be configured to identify a set of social influencers in a particular market based on their level of influence. This can be done by analyzing data from social media platforms, such as Instagram, Twitter, and YouTube, to determine which accounts have the most followers, engagement rates, and other metrics that indicate influence.
[00048] The module can also take into account other factors such as the type of content the influencer creates, their demographics, and their reach. For example, if the system is being used to analyze the impact of social influencers on the beauty industry, the social influencer identification module can identify a set of beauty influencers based on their social media metrics, such as their number of followers, engagement rates, and the reach of their posts. The module can also take into account the type of content the influencer creates, such as makeup tutorials or skincare reviews, and their demographics, such as age and gender.
[00049] The data input module in the system can be configured to receive historical transaction data, seller performance data, and consumer behavior data. Historical transaction data can include data on past purchases, such as the types of products that were bought, the price points, and the locations of the purchases. Seller performance data can include data on the performance of different sellers in the market, such as their sales figures, their pricing strategies, and their marketing efforts.
[00050] Consumer behavior data can include data on the behavior of consumers in the market, such as their preferences, their purchasing habits, and their reactions to different marketing strategies. For example, if the system is being used to analyze the impact of social influencers on the fashion industry, the data input module can receive historical transaction data from fashion retailers, such as data on past purchases of clothing items and accessories. The module can also receive seller performance data from different fashion brands, such as their sales figures, their pricing strategies, and their marketing efforts on social media. Finally, the module can receive consumer behavior data, such as data on the preferences and purchasing habits of consumers in the fashion market.
[00051] The game theory module in the system can be configured to generate a game theory model based on the set of social influencers identified by the social influencer identification module. The game theory model can include a range of seller strategies and outcomes associated with each combination of seller strategies and consumer behavior influenced by the social influencers.
[00052] The game theory model can be a non-cooperative game model, which means that each player (seller) in the model is acting in their own self-interest and there is no cooperation between players. For example, if the system is being used to analyze the impact of social influencers on the food industry, the game theory module can generate a game theory model that includes different seller strategies, such as price promotions, product placements, and influencer collaborations. The module can also include outcomes associated with each combination of seller strategies and consumer behavior influenced by social influencers, such as the number of sales, the revenue generated, and the market share of different sellers.
[00053] The solver module in the system can be configured to solve the game theory model generated by the game theory module to determine a set of equilibrium seller strategies. The equilibrium seller strategies can be Nash equilibrium strategies, which are the strategies that no player can improve upon given the strategies of the other players. For example, if the system is being used to analyze the impact of social influencers on the technology industry, the solver module can solve the game theory model to determine a set of equilibrium seller strategies that maximize revenue and market share.
